ANTHOCYANINS (E163) /PURPLE

Anthocyanins (E163) are natural pigments found in a wide range of fruits and vegetables such as grapes, black carrots, red cabbage, blueberries, and cherries. Their ability to display colors from red to deep blue makes them extremely versatile in food applications.

Properties
Wide tonal range: Red at acidic pH (around 3), purple at neutral pH, and blue at alkaline pH (7 or higher)
Water-soluble: Easily incorporated into both liquid and powdered formulations
Good stability: Performs well under light and heat in acidic environments, though sensitive to alkaline conditions
Clean Label: 100% natural, plant-based colorant approved by the FDA and EFSA

Applications
Beverages: Juices, soft drinks, wines, and functional beverages
Dairy: Yogurts, jams, and ice creams
Confectionery: Gummies, candies, and desserts
Bakery: Baked goods and pastry toppings
Sauces and dressings: Ideal for condiments and gourmet products

Advantages
– 100% plant-based source, suitable for vegan and vegetarian formulations
– Color versatility depending on product pH
– Natural alternative to synthetic dyes such as E127 and E129
